What this order generally does
A same-day restraining order is designed to provide immediate protection to individuals from threats or acts of violence. These orders can prohibit the abuser from contacting or approaching the victim, offering a legal means to maintain safety during a potentially dangerous situation.
Who may qualify
Individuals who have experienced domestic violence, harassment, stalking, or credible threats may qualify for a same-day restraining order. The court typically considers the nature of the threat and the relationship between the parties involved when determining eligibility.
Common steps in the filing process in Washington
Filing for a same-day restraining order generally involves several key steps:
- Visit your local court or designated agency that handles restraining orders.
- Complete the necessary petition forms, detailing the reasons for your request.
- Submit your forms to the court clerk, who will review your application.
- Attend a hearing if required, where a judge will evaluate your request.
- If granted, the order will be issued, and you will receive a copy for your records.
What to bring
When filing for a same-day restraining order, consider bringing the following items:
- Identification (e.g., driver's license or state ID)
- Any documentation of the incidents (e.g., photos, texts, emails)
- Witness information, if available
- Completed petition forms
- Support person, if needed for emotional support
What happens after filing
Once you file for a restraining order, the court will review your petition. If the judge determines that there is sufficient evidence of danger, a temporary order may be issued immediately. This order remains in effect until a formal hearing can be scheduled, where both parties can present their case.
What if the order is violated
If the restraining order is violated, it is important to take immediate action. You should contact law enforcement to report the violation. Document any incidents of violation, as this information can be crucial for any future legal proceedings.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. How long does a same-day restraining order last?
Typically, a same-day restraining order lasts until a full hearing can be held, usually within a couple of weeks.
2. Can I get a restraining order if I donโt have physical evidence?
Yes, your testimony and any witness statements can be significant in supporting your case.
3. Is there a cost for filing a restraining order in Ritzville?
Filing fees can vary, but many courts offer fee waivers for individuals in crisis.
4. What if I need help filling out the forms?
Many local organizations and legal aid services can assist you with the process.
5. Can I modify or extend my restraining order?
Yes, you can request modifications or extensions through the court if your situation changes.
